Configuring employee availability
NOTE: If you do not specify availability, Schedule Builder assumes the employees are available 24 hours a
day, seven days a week.
To configure employee availability
1. In YourSite Explorer, in the left pane, click Workforce Scheduling.
2. Click Employees.
3. Select an employee.
4. On the Workforce Scheduling tab, click Availability.
5. Select the Uses availability check box.
6. Under New Availability, after Work day, select the day of the week the employee availability applies
to from the list.
7. If the employee is available only during certain hours of the day, select Part of the day and specify the
hours the employee is available.
8. If the employee is available all day, select Full day.
9. Click Add availability.
10. On the ribbon, click Save.
Configuring employee time off
To configure employee time off
1. In YourSite Explorer, in the left pane, click Workforce Scheduling.
2. Click Employees.
3. Select an employee.
4. On the Workforce Scheduling tab, click Time off.
5. If the employee’s time off is carried over based on their start date, under Carryover date, select
Employee start date.
6. If the employee’s time off is carried over based on a fixed date, under Carryover date, select Fixed
date and specify the carryover date.
7. If the employee is permitted time off, under Available, select the time off type from the list and click >
to move the time off type to the Assigned list.
8. On the ribbon, click Save.
Overriding employee time off
To override an employee time off type
1. In YourSite Explorer, in the left pane, click Workforce Scheduling.
2. Click Employees.
3. Select an employee.
4. On the Workforce Scheduling tab, click Time off.
5. Under Assigned time off, select a time off type to override.
6. If you want to override the total number of time off hours allowed, select the Override total hours
allowed check box and specify the number of hours.
7. If you want to override a percent of time off hours based on time worked, select the Override % of
hours worked check box and specify the number of hours.
8. If you want to override the number of hours that can be carried over, select the Override allowed
carry over and specify the number of hours.
9. If you want to override the time off hours available to the employee, after Available as of, specify the
date after which the time off hours are available and number of hours that will be available.
10. On the ribbon, click Save.
